Output 22abb346f14cd33126e011e0b1cb2e1a3c52afbf029b4eeca3a3feb4f952ce67:3

value
109900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e11b896404ec8447d16c1bf40db22f83071a0eb7a00e5ccf3940482664371183
address
bc1puydcjeqyajzy05tvr06qmv30svr35r4h5q89eneegpyzvephzxps7v3fev
transaction
22abb346f14cd33126e011e0b1cb2e1a3c52afbf029b4eeca3a3feb4f952ce67
confirmations
97861
spent
true